The Spanish Riding School of Vienna

Spanish
Riding School

Trainees start when they are 15-16.

About 80% quit or are dismissed. 

The record time from Eleve to Chief Rider was 20 years.  

Eleves start as grooms

First Female Eleves (RiderTrainees)  Accepted at Spanish Riding School

September 4, 2008.  It is history in the making! Chief Rider Hausberger reports that the Spanish Riding School has selected the first two female eleves ever accepted into the training program. 

He says that one is an Austrian citizen and the other is a citizen of another European Union country but currently living in New York. However, she will not also be the first non-Austrian citizen to be accepted as an eleve. There have been others in the years since they offered the opportunity to citizens of all European Union countries but none have ever survived long enough to complete their training.
